Damage ≈ 100 x ( θ x Att / Def ) ^ 1.35. Tile damage is divided by three. The defense of the team managed by the AI is increased by 20% (certainly only concerns PvP fights) θ is a random parameter between exp (-.5)=0.606 and exp (.5)=1.649. patrucio said: I don't level up attack/defence GBs beyond level 10 because it's not economically sound. Take the CoA for example. To level up from 9 to 10 costs 600FPs for a 3% boost. To level up from 10 to 15 for another 3% boost costs a whopping 3235FPs and the effect of that extra 3% is barely decernible.
